Fashion brand Dior has been urged to apologize to China for using a photo that shows an Asian model slanting her eye in an advert.
Dior has been criticized on Chinese and overseas social networks over alleged racial discrimination after it published a promotional photo that showed a model pulling the corners of her eyes upward in a manner like she was slanting her eyes.
The image has been removed from Dior's social media without any official comment on the matter. But it had already caused anger amongst members of the Chinese public.
